Shirley Jones Pitts, 79, of Statesville, a beloved mother, devoted church member, and esteemed caregiver, passed away peacefully at her residence on March 17, 2026, following a period of declining health. Born on June 29, 1946, in Salisbury, North Carolina, Shirley’s life was marked by her unwavering commitment to family, faith, and service.

Throughout her career, Shirley dedicated many years to working in nursing homes, beginning her journey as a Certified Nursing Assistant and steadily advancing to the position of supervisor. Her compassionate spirit and diligent work ethic touched countless lives, earning her respect and admiration among colleagues and residents alike.

Shirley was deeply rooted in her faith as a proud member of the Baptist church. She cherished her church family and found great joy in attending services. Beyond her spiritual devotion, she nurtured a love for flower gardening, a passion that brought beauty and serenity to her life. She also treasured trips to Maggie Valley and Cherokee, finding comfort in the scenic landscapes and the memories created there.

Family was at the heart of Shirley’s world. She delighted in spending time with her loved ones, especially her sisters, with whom she shared a special bond. Shirley is survived by her son, Mack Ballard; two daughters, Tracy Ballard (Justin "Bob" Todd) and Robin Geiger (Bobby), who carry forward her legacy of love and kindness. Also surviving are three grandchildren, Anthony Geiger(Sammy), Craig Geiger (Michelle), Brittnay Tatum (Josh), twelve great-grandchildren, Draven, Sayler, Waylon, Scotlyn, McKeon, Ian, Mason, Nolan, Aiden, Maddie, Benjamin, Warren a brother, Jerry Jones (Joyce), and four sisters, Pat Shoemaker, Betty Sanderson, Sylvia Meyers (Tommy), and Mary McLain (Ronnie).

She was preceded in death by her father, Glenn Jones; mother, Hazel Jones Rodgerson; brother, Donald Glenn Jones; and two sisters, Glenda Ballard and Sandy Jones. The memories of these cherished family members remain a part of the rich tapestry of Shirley’s life.

Those who knew Shirley will remember her for her radiant and beautiful smile, a reflection of the warmth and kindness she extended to everyone around her. Her spirit of generosity, faith, and dedication continues to inspire all who had the privilege to know her.
